Transaction 62c3690238da68b5f4e9ac105e9ee20624c22597154eed96820805eaf9ce74e0
1 Input
1 Output
-
62c3690238da68b5f4e9ac105e9ee20624c22597154eed96820805eaf9ce74e0:0
- value
- 242578
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1a18c90a1fbbaedbf111761fd7c5adad9b81a443 OP_EQUAL
- address
- 3451BeMnEqgWZVKetYuYtitpjiroX28rvx